Optimize Your Google My Business Listing

Start by claiming and verifying your Google My Business (GMB) profile, ensuring all information is accurate and complete. Fill out every section—business name, address, phone number, website, and hours. Use consistent N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) details across all platforms to avoid confusion and boost rankings. Add high-quality photos showcasing your business to attract clicks and build trust. Regularly update your profile with posts, offers, and new photos to keep engagement high.

Leverage Local Keywords Strategically

Identify keywords your Baton Rouge customers are searching for—think of them as your digital breadcrumbs.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or Ubersuggest to find relevant local terms. Incorporate these keywords naturally into your business description, services, and posts. For example, instead of just “restaurant,” use “Baton Rouge seafood restaurant” to target local search intent. This helps Google understand your relevance and improves your visibility.

Gather and Manage Customer Reviews

Reviews are the social proof that Google and potential customers trust. Encourage satisfied clients to leave positive reviews, making it easy with direct links to your GMB review form. Respond promptly to all reviews, especially negative ones, demonstrating your commitment to customer satisfaction. A steady stream of fresh, positive reviews signals to Google that your business is active and reputable, which can significantly impact your rankings.

Build Local Citations and Backlinks

Consistent citations across local directories like Yelp, Bing Places, and industry-specific sites reinforce your business info. Ensure your NAP details match exactly everywhere. Additionally, seek backlinks from local blogs, chambers of commerce, or Baton Rouge news sites. These backlinks act as votes of confidence, boosting your domain authority and local search visibility. Think of citations and backlinks as digital endorsements—they tell Google your business is trustworthy and relevant.

Utilize Local Content and Engagement

Create content tailored to Baton Rouge audiences—highlight local events, partnerships, or customer stories. Share this on your website and social media channels. Google favors active businesses engaging with their community, so participate in local events or sponsor local initiatives. Tagging local locations and using geo-specific hashtags can further amplify your reach.

Monitor and Adjust Your Strategy

Use tools like Google Analytics and Google Search Console to track your local SEO performance. Regularly check your Google Maps rankings and analyze which keywords and tactics are working best. Adjust your approach based on data—if a particular keyword isn’t driving traffic, refine your content or explore new local search terms. Staying proactive ensures you maintain and improve your local visibility in Baton Rouge.

Myth 1: The More Keywords, the Better

It’s tempting to stuff your Google My Business (GMB) profile and website with as many local keywords as possible. However, keyword stuffing is not only ineffective but can also trigger penalties from Google. Instead, focus on integrating *relevant* local keywords naturally into your descriptions and posts. For example, using “Baton Rouge seafood restaurant” in your description, rather than overloading your content with multiple keywords, ensures Google understands your relevance without risking penalization.

Myth 2: Once Optimized, Your Listing Will Rank Forever

This is a common misconception. Local SEO is an ongoing process. Algorithms evolve, competitors update their strategies, and customer reviews fluctuate. Regularly updating your profile, engaging with reviews, and refining your keyword strategy are essential to maintaining and improving your rankings. Think of Google Maps optimization as a continual journey rather than a one-time fix.

Myth 3: Reviews Are the Only Factor That Matters

While reviews are critical, they are just one piece of the puzzle. Google also considers NAP consistency, backlinks, local citations, and engagement metrics. Relying solely on reviews can lead you astray; instead, adopt a holistic approach that includes building local citations and earning backlinks from reputable Baton Rouge sources. For instance, collaborating with local chambers of commerce can provide valuable backlinks and citations that boost your overall local SEO health.

Advanced Insight: The Nuance of Google’s Local Algorithm

Let’s dig even deeper. Google’s local algorithm doesn’t just evaluate static signals like NAP consistency; it dynamically assesses real-time engagement, behavioral signals, and local relevance. According to Moz’s Local Search Ranking Factors study, engagement signals such as clicks, check-ins, and reviews significantly influence local rankings. This means that actively encouraging customer interactions and engagement can provide a competitive edge. How do I maintain my Google Maps ranking over time?

First, I rely heavily on Google My Business (GMB) Insights to monitor how customers find my listing and interact with it. Regularly reviewing these insights helps me identify trends and adjust my strategy. For example, if I notice a decline in search queries for specific keywords, I update my GMB posts and descriptions accordingly. Additionally, I use Serpstat for local keyword tracking, which allows me to refine my keyword strategy and stay aligned with what Baton Rouge customers are searching for now and in the future.

Another essential tool I use is Moz Pro. It helps me track my local rankings and analyze backlinks. Moz’s Local Search Score Metrics provide a comprehensive view of my citation consistency, review signals, and engagement metrics—all crucial for long-term success. Consistent citation audits ensure my NAP details stay uniform across all directories, preventing ranking drops caused by inconsistencies.

Automation tools also play a key role. I personally use Birdeye for review management. This platform consolidates reviews from multiple sources, making it easy to respond promptly and maintain high review ratings—an ongoing ranking factor. Regular review follow-ups and engagement foster a loyal customer base and signal to Google that my business is active and reputable.
